Nanotechnology in Medicine
Nanotechnology is revolutionizing medicine, enhancing diagnosis and treatment methods. By exploiting the properties of materials at the nanoscale, precise sensors can be developed for early disease detection, increasing the likelihood of successful treatment. Furthermore, nanotechnology is used to deliver drugs directly to diseased cells, reducing side effects and improving drug efficacy.
Artificial Intelligence in Agriculture
Artificial intelligence plays a pivotal role in improving agricultural productivity through the development of smart crop management systems. Weather data and soil characteristics are analyzed, helping farmers make evidence-based decisions. Smart robots are also employed in planting and harvesting, increasing efficiency and saving human effort. This transformation is considered a significant step toward sustainable agriculture and achieving global food security.

Renewable Energy and the Shift Toward Sustainability
The world is increasingly shifting toward renewable energy sources as part of a global plan to enhance sustainability. Solar, wind, and hydro energy offer opportunities to reduce dependence on fossil fuels. Advanced technologies, such as battery storage, help make renewable energies more efficient and reliable. These innovations not only contribute to environmental protection but also open up new job opportunities and reduce long-term costs.

Vertical Farming and Sustainable Foods
Vertical farming is one of the modern innovations aimed at increasing productivity while reducing the environmental impact of traditional agriculture. By using small land areas and employing techniques such as artificial lighting and closed environments, food can be produced sustainably in urban settings. This method is considered a promising solution for feeding the growing population while reducing dependence on transporting food over long distances.

Smart Supply Chain Technologies
Supply chain technology is one of the most important fields improving the efficiency of various industries. By using big data, companies can forecast demand, optimize inventory management, and reduce waste. Technologies such as blockchain play a vital role in enhancing transparency and increasing security in supply chain operations, which helps build trust between companies and customers.

Nanotechnology in Improving Food Industries
Nanotechnology is significantly used in improving food industries, contributing to the development of healthier and safer foods. By enhancing food packaging and preservation technologies using nanomaterials, product quality can be maintained for a longer duration and waste can be reduced. Nanotechnology is also used to enhance the nutritional properties of food items, allowing for the provision of products that offer greater health benefits to consumers.
